Tracciamento del modello di dispositivo mobile per iPhone in Adobe Analytics e CJA

Adobe utilizza una ricerca da DeviceAtlas di terze parti per raccogliere informazioni sul dispositivo dai dati utente. In Adobe Analytics, i dati di ricerca vengono inseriti nel Dimension del dispositivo mobile, mentre in CJA i dati di ricerca vengono inseriti nel Dimension del nome dispositivo mobile.  Se si confrontano questi risultati per iPhone, più del 90% degli hit (AA) o degli eventi (CJA) mostrerà il modello del dispositivo come "Apple iPhone" senza visualizzare il modello specifico. Il motivo è dovuto al modo in cui i dati vengono trasmessi nella stringa dell’agente utente.

"I dispositivi mobili segnalano la versione del firmware nella stringa dell'agente utente, non la versione del dispositivo. Ad esempio, un iPhone della generazione corrente contiene un agente utente identico all’iPhone dell’ultima generazione se si trovano nella stessa versione del firmware. Poiché non è possibile determinare la versione di un dispositivo iPhone utilizzando JavaScript, tutti gli iPhone appartengono allo stesso bucket."

Per ulteriori informazioni, consulta Dimensioni di ricerca per dispositivi mobili.

Quando le informazioni sono univoche per uno specifico modello di dispositivo, il sistema visualizza il nome del modello; tuttavia, in situazioni in cui non è possibile, viene utilizzato il generico "Apple iPhone". Per ottenere informazioni più specifiche sul modello del dispositivo, Adobe ha messo da parte delle variabili che possono essere implementate per monitorare e visualizzare queste informazioni in AA e CJA.

  • a.DeviceName (Variabile di contesto di Analytics)
  • xdm:model (proprietà AEP Edge Network)
  • xdm:modelNumber (proprietà AEP Edge Network)

Descrizione description

Ambiente

Adobe Analytics

Adobe Customer Journey Analytics (CJA)

Sintomi

  • a.NomeDispositivo

    Una volta configurata, questa variabile trasmette i dati al Dimension "Nome dispositivo (SDK)" del ciclo di vita nel Workspace di Analytics. Per i dispositivi Apple, i modelli di dispositivi mobili si popolano utilizzando i codici dei dispositivi mobili di Apple e non il nome del dispositivo compatibile con il mercato. Ad esempio, un record verrebbe visualizzato come iPhone16,1, che si traduce in iPhone 15 Pro. L'elenco completo si trova nella colonna Identificatore della tabella all'indirizzo https://theapplewiki.com/wiki/Models#iPhone.

    Per visualizzare il nome del modello descrittivo invece del codice del dispositivo, è possibile creare una regola di elaborazione per modificare il nome visualizzato nella fase di post-elaborazione.

    table 0-row-1
    Nota: Anche se il nome del Dimension del ciclo di vita di Analytics contiene (SDK), la variabile di dati di contesto a.DeviceName viene utilizzata SOLO per l'estensione Analytics, non per i dati che passano attraverso Edge Network. Consulta Dati del ciclo di vita.
  • xdm:model e xdm:modelNumber
    A differenza del Dimension del ciclo di vita di Analytics preconfigurato, i dati del modello del dispositivo raccolti nelle implementazioni di Edge Network verranno visualizzati in qualsiasi dimensione mappata al campo dello schema utilizzando il modello e le proprietà modelNumber. In base all’implementazione, queste proprietà possono essere configurate in modo indipendente o combinate in un campo schema "modello dispositivo". Per i dispositivi mobili Apple, xdm:model popola il nome descrittivo del dispositivo e xdm:modelNumber visualizza il numero "A" correlato al colore del dispositivo. Un esempio di dati visualizzati da un’implementazione combinata sarebbe simile al seguente: iPhone 15 Pro Max (A2849).

    Per l'elenco completo delle traduzioni modelNumber, vedere la colonna "Numero A" nella tabella all'indirizzo https://theapplewiki.com/wiki/Models#iPhone.

Risoluzione resolution

Nota finale

È importante comprendere la distinzione tra il modo in cui a.DeviceName e xdm:model/xdm:modelNumber raccolgono e visualizzano dati per le situazioni in cui esistono entrambe le implementazioni AppMeasurement e Edge Network in tandem. In genere questo accade durante la migrazione e può causare confusione quando si confrontano i dati raccolti in AppMeasurement con i dati raccolti in Edge Network, anche quando tutto è configurato e funziona come previsto. In caso di problemi relativi all’implementazione per la tua organizzazione, rivolgiti al team di sviluppo della tua organizzazione per la raccolta dati di Adobe o ai servizi Adobe Consulting per assistenza.

recommendation-more-help
3d58f420-19b5-47a0-a122-5c9dab55ec7f